Hello sir Ideal level varies according to cardiovascular risk, so reference ranges of HDL can be misleading. But a low HDL-cholesterol is < 40 mg/dL.

I can understand your concern HDL is high density lipoprotein. It is the good cholesterol present in our body. Normal level of HDL means you are having a good lifestyle. Normal level change  from lab to lab depending upon the machine which they use to detect HCL level
